Understanding the Mechanics of Hyper Ketosis

Healthy keto foods on a table

At its core, a Hyper Ketosis Diet aims to elevate blood ketone levels significantly higher than what is achieved through a standard ketogenic diet, typically targeting a range of 2.0 to 5.0 mmol/L or sometimes higher. By further restricting net carbohydrates and strategically managing protein intake, the body is forced to rely almost exclusively on fat oxidation. This state mimics the metabolic intensity of prolonged fasting without the total cessation of caloric intake.

The primary goal is to shift the body's fuel preference to fatty acids and ketone bodies for virtually all energy needs. Proponents argue that this state enhances mitochondrial efficiency, improves neuroprotection, and accelerates adipose tissue breakdown. However, reaching this state requires meticulous planning regarding macronutrient ratios and often involves the integration of exogenous tools or specific timing protocols.

Core Pillars of the Protocol

Implementing a successful Hyper Ketosis Diet requires more than just reducing carbohydrate intake; it requires a structured approach to macronutrients. To push the body into this advanced metabolic state, you must adhere to several strict guidelines:

  • Extreme Carbohydrate Restriction: Keeping net carbs below 20g—and often below 15g—per day to ensure minimal insulin response.
  • Controlled Protein Intake: Excess protein can trigger gluconeogenesis, which may potentially hinder the elevation of ketone levels. Protein should be consumed in moderate amounts based on lean body mass.
  • High Healthy Fat Consumption: Fat becomes the primary fuel source, providing over 80% of total daily caloric intake.
  • Strategic Hydration and Electrolytes: Higher ketone levels act as a natural diuretic, making proper supplementation of sodium, magnesium, and potassium critical.

Comparing Standard Keto and Hyper Ketosis

It is important to distinguish between a standard ketogenic approach and the more aggressive Hyper Ketosis Diet. The following table illustrates the key differences in focus and execution.

Feature Standard Ketogenic Diet Hyper Ketosis Diet
Target Blood Ketones 0.5 – 1.5 mmol/L 2.0 – 5.0+ mmol/L
Carbohydrate Intake 20g – 50g < 20g (Strict)
Protein Strategy Moderate Strictly Controlled
Primary Focus Weight loss, general health Performance, metabolic deep-dive

Managing Potential Side Effects

Person drinking water for hydration

Because the Hyper Ketosis Diet is a more intense metabolic intervention, side effects such as the "keto flu" can be more pronounced initially. Rapid changes in electrolyte balance, particularly a drop in sodium levels, can lead to fatigue, headaches, and irritability. It is essential to proactively manage these symptoms to ensure the diet is sustainable.

Additionally, monitoring is crucial. Utilizing a blood ketone meter is the only objective way to determine if you are actually achieving the intended physiological state. Urine strips are often insufficient at higher levels of ketosis because they measure excreted, rather than utilized, ketones.

Structuring Your Meals for Success

When adhering to this protocol, meal planning must be precise. Focus on whole, nutrient-dense foods that provide high levels of healthy fats while remaining virtually devoid of carbohydrates. Consider the following dietary staples:

  • Fats: Avocado oil, extra virgin olive oil, macadamia nuts, MCT oil, and grass-fed butter.
  • Proteins: Fatty cuts of meat (ribeye, lamb), oily fish (salmon, sardines), and eggs.
  • Vegetables: Extremely limited quantities of leafy greens like spinach or arugula to ensure net carb limits are not exceeded.

Consistency is key. The metabolic shift required for sustained high-level ketosis does not happen overnight. It typically takes several weeks of strict adherence to become "fat-adapted" to the point where your body can efficiently maintain these elevated ketone levels.
